Output 708819acffd6024391de9f9ecc991ccda46d3246bfde9d17856fec290f27a2b0:511

value
2517
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c4e3b81153b8ac394bbc9f1949fbbb3e6b2987946854c77130ea7bb7a800ca7
address
bc1pe38rhqg48w9v899me8cef8amk0nt9xreg6z5cacnp6nmk75qpjns49wrtt
transaction
708819acffd6024391de9f9ecc991ccda46d3246bfde9d17856fec290f27a2b0
confirmations
92903
spent
true